A Phase 1, Non-randomized, Parallel-group, Open-label Study to Characterize the Pharmacokinetics of a Single Intravenous Dose of CB-238,618 in Subjects With Varying Degrees of Renal Impairment Compared to Healthy Subjects
The purpose of this study is to characterize the effect of renal function on the plasma, urine, and dialysate pharmacokinetic profile of MK-6183 (CB-238,618) in humans. The study will also assess the safety profile and tolerability of MK-6183 in healthy participants, participants with varying degrees of renal impairment (RI), or participants with end-stage renal disease (ESRD) requiring hemodialysis (HD), based on estimated glomerular filtration rate (eGFR).
